Buddhism is Kinda Out There, Man

This script by Exurb1a takes a humorous and introspective approach to summarizing Buddhism. It begins by portraying the everyday struggles and dissatisfaction of life and transitions into discussing the concept of dukkha, which is the dissatisfaction or suffering that Buddhists believe is inherent in the human condition. The script then introduces the idea of samsara, the cycle of rebirth and the pursuit of enlightenment. It briefly touches on the life of Siddhartha Gautama, who became known as the Buddha after attaining enlightenment. The script delves into various aspects of Buddhism, such as the different schools, the role of the Dalai Lama in Tibetan Buddhism, and the philosophical concepts of impermanence (anicha) and non-self (anata). It highlights the importance of self-mastery and the quest for happiness in a world filled with technological advancements but ongoing societal challenges. The script concludes by emphasizing the potential for humanity to achieve a future characterized by wisdom and liberation from suffering.
